U.S. Agency Allocates Billions for Nuclear and Critical Minerals Projects Amid Political Maneuvering

BIOFUELS

The U.S. government has committed billions to nuclear reactor restarts and restructured its agreement with Lithium Americas for an equity stake in a mine. While a $4.9 billion loan guarantee for the Grain Belt Express transmission line was revoked amid opposition from Senator Josh Hawley, a Montana biofuel project was saved through the efforts of Senator Steve Daines.
